The tournament is in honor of a young man who battled cancer for three years. He died in Dec at the age of 19.

Jason Stadstad was a player for GF Central and a true hockey fan. All proceeds will go to GF youth hockey and organizations to help fight cancer.

REA and the GF Herald should get a thumbs up for what they are doing.

The ralph is nicer, but opulence isn't why the Cup is prestigious. It's the competition. It's hard to find a single tourney with better teams anywhere in the country than the gold divsision of the Schwan's cup. The competition may be even tougher than the state tourney because, unlike the state tourney, they can have great teams from within the same section. This GF would do well to target those top MN teams have been ending up in the silver division. Playing the marquee tourney in the ralph would, I think, be a bigger draw than the second fiddle bracket at the X.
